artiflo Posté 29 Mars 2006 Posté 29 Mars 2006 Bonjour, Je suis débutant en administration (Etudiant inside) et je suis confronté a un petit probleme sur mon serv dédié(de l'assoc de l'école). Pour une raison de sécurité j'ais besoin d'envoyer ces commandes : /sbin/iptables -I INPUT -p tcp --dport 22 -i eth0 -m state --state NEW -m recent --set/sbin/iptables -I INPUT -p tcp --dport 22 -i eth0 -m state --state NEW -m recent --update --seconds 300 --hitcount 3 -j DROP300 --hitcount 3 -j DROP Le probleme c'est que mon serv me renvois cette erreur : modprobe: Can't locate module ip_tablesiptables v1.2.11: can't initialize iptables table `filter': iptables who? (do you need to insmod?)Perhaps iptables or your kernel needs to be upgraded. Modprobe n'arrive donc pas a trouvé ip_tables. J'ai fais un "locate ip_tables" qui m'a donné peut etre une piste : /lib/modules/2.4.27-2-386/kernel/net/ipv4/netfilter/ip_tables.o/usr/include/linux/netfilter_ipv4/ip_tables.h/usr/src/linux-2.4.32/include/linux/modules/ip_tables.stamp/usr/src/linux-2.4.32/include/linux/modules/ip_tables.ver/usr/src/linux-2.4.32/include/linux/netfilter_ipv4/ip_tables.h/usr/src/linux-2.4.32/net/ipv4/netfilter/ip_tables.c J'ais des bout en 2.4.27 et des bout en 2.4.32. Un uname -a me dit que mon systeme est basé sur Linux se220 2.4.32 #1 SMP mar fév 21 11:01:16 CET 2006 i686 GNU/Linux J'ai essayé moult apt-get install et remove de iptables mais cela ne veux rien savoir. Je souhaiterais donc pouvoir installer mon module ip_tables pour qu'il puisse etre executer par modprobe mais je ne sais pas comment faire. Merci.
artiflo Posté 29 Mars 2006 Auteur Posté 29 Mars 2006 (modifié) Que te donne la commande "modprobe -l" ? <{POST_SNAPBACK}> La commande modprobe -l me donne : /lib/modules/2.4.32/kernel/drivers/block/loop.o/lib/modules/2.4.32/kernel/drivers/block/nbd.o/lib/modules/2.4.32/kernel/drivers/block/rd.o/lib/modules/2.4.32/kernel/drivers/net/dummy.o/lib/modules/2.4.32/kernel/drivers/net/tg3.o/lib/modules/2.4.32/kernel/fs/binfmt_aout.o/lib/modules/2.4.32/kernel/fs/binfmt_misc.o EDIT : Dans /lib/modules/2.4.32/ je n'ais que les dossier "drivers fs" alors que dans lib/modules/2.4.27-2-386/ j'ais les dossier "arch crypto drivers fs lib net" Modifié 29 Mars 2006 par artiflo
Dan Posté 29 Mars 2006 Posté 29 Mars 2006 Il faut donc que tu compiles le module iptables (entre-autres), il n'existe pas pour ta version de noyau.
artiflo Posté 29 Mars 2006 Auteur Posté 29 Mars 2006 Il faut donc que tu compiles le module iptables (entre-autres), il n'existe pas pour ta version de noyau. <{POST_SNAPBACK}> Merci, je sais a présent vers quoi m'orienter.
Sujets conseillés
Veuillez vous connecter pour commenter
Vous pourrez laisser un commentaire après vous êtes connecté.
Connectez-vous maintenant